How is this computed?

Pearson correlation on weekly returns: ρ(A,B) = cov(rA, rB) / (σA · σB), over windows of 52, 156 and 260 weeks. Covariance is annualized (×52) and expressed in %². Full definitions on the methodology page.

What does a correlation of 0.66 mean?

A reading of 0.66 sits on a scale from −1 (opposite moves) through 0 (unrelated) to +1 (identical moves). Correlation captures direction, not magnitude or performance.
